Brief Summary

To validate the efficacy of miniaturized ultrasound needle transducer as the primary guide for thoracic regional anesthesia.

Detailed Description

Paravertebral (PVB) and intercostal nerve block (ICNB) are both techniques of injecting local anesthetics for pain management at thoracic and upper abdominal region. Today, PVB and ICNB are performed...

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• Patients scheduled for elective thoracic surgery
  • Patients scheduled for elective upper abdominal surgery
  • Patients scheduled for elective breast surgeries.

Exclusion

  • Known coagulopathies,
  • Skin lesion or infection at site of nerve block
  • Pregnant women
  • Allergic to local anesthetics
  • Cognitive diseases
  • Unstable hemodynamics
  • Chronic substance abuse (ex. alcohol, hypnotics, opioids)
